Distilia Cuban Rum (The 5th Leaf) Cuban Soul Edition I 1992
Salted-cream caramel, leather, tobacco and a damp, mushroomy-earthy note run through this 31-year-old Cuban from Distilia, bottled at full 60.9%. Oily, thick texture with malt, dark fruit and a cherry hint. Most tasters were pleasantly surprised; a couple found the alcohol "bissig" and a faint mustiness distracting. A cigar companion more than an easy pour.

Review by Felix Reiber
Highly interesting! What a unique profile! I didn’t realize a rum from Cuba could taste so different, but of course, a lot can happen in 32 years of aging. The nose is pleasantly musty and mushroomy. I get caramel, wood, leather, mushrooms, nuts, and malt. Then a fruity note briefly shines through with cherries and berries, which then transitions into baking spices, yeast, earth, and roots. On the palate, there’s a nice sweetness right at the start. Dark notes of leather, wood, beer flakes, malt, cask influence, and tobacco lead back to this refined mushroom note (specifically the upper scales on the cap of the parasol mushroom). Nuts, caramel, and creamy toffee are accompanied by roots and floral aromas. The medium-length finish doesn’t have much body and lives off cask notes, leather, malt, brown caramel, wood, nuts, and earthy aromas. I’m very surprised and impressed by the profile of this Cuban, long-aged rum. Definitely worth the experience! Thanks to @Skyfly for the great sample 😃
Review by crazyforgoodbooze
Schöner 92er Kubaner mit viel Power. Alkohol gut integriert, sehr schwer und ölig dick im Glas. Bringt alles mit was man von einem Kubaner erwartet nur eben ohne Verdünnung und dadurch auch deutlich potenter. Schönes bottling!
Review by crazyforgoodbooze
Ungewöhnlich spannender Kubaner aus meinem Jahrgang 1992! An der Nase extrem dicht und konzentriert nach Kirschen, Vanille, etwas Leder und Tabak, sowie Creme Brulee, etwas Kaffee und Hefeteig. Am Gaumen dann weniger fruchtig wie erwartet, wenn auch die Kirsche im Hintergrund noch dezent wahrnehmbar ist. Dafür ein unfassbar cremiges Mundgefühl welches an salziges Sahne Butter Karamell erinnert. Dann wieder kräftiger nussig-fruchtiger Mokka, leichte Bitternoten und salzige gebrannte Marshmallows, sowie Kirschwasser und Malzsirup. Gefällt mir insgesamt wirklich außerordentlich gut und hätte ich nicht erwartet! :)

Review by bavarian-rumlover
I haven't had much Cuban rum so far. You can clearly smell the barrel notes, and I find it smells a bit musty too. On the tongue, it's nicely warming, with the alcohol quite pronounced especially at the start. Some tannins and plenty of wood notes. Oily texture with a medium-long start. I didn't find it particularly special but not bad either. Good to drink but a bit boring in my opinion.
